arm64: dts: colibri-imx8x: Add iris carrier board

Add the Toradex Iris Carrier Board for Colibri iMX8X, small form-factor
production ready board.

Additional details available at:
https://www.toradex.com/products/carrier-boards/iris-carrier-board

// SPDX-License-Identifier: GPL-2.0-or-later OR MIT
/*
 * Copyright 2018-2021 Toradex
 */

/ {
	aliases {
		rtc0 = &rtc_i2c;
		rtc1 = &rtc;
	};

	reg_3v3: regulator-3v3 {
		compatible = "regulator-fixed";
		regulator-max-microvolt = <3300000>;
		regulator-min-microvolt = <3300000>;
		regulator-name = "3.3V";
	};
};

&colibri_gpio_keys {
	status = "okay";
};

/* Colibri FastEthernet */
&fec1 {
	status = "okay";
};

/* Colibri I2C */
&i2c1 {
	status = "okay";

	/* M41T0M6 real time clock on carrier board */
	rtc_i2c: rtc@68 {
		compatible = "st,m41t0";
		reg = <0x68>;
	};
};

&iomuxc {
	pinctrl-names = "default";
	pinctrl-0 = <&pinctrl_gpio_iris>;

	pinctrl_gpio_iris: gpioirisgrp {
		fsl,pins = <IMX8QXP_QSPI0B_DATA3_LSIO_GPIO3_IO21	0x20>,		/* SODIMM  98 */
			   <IMX8QXP_USB_SS3_TC1_LSIO_GPIO4_IO04		0x20>,		/* SODIMM 133 */
			   <IMX8QXP_SAI0_TXD_LSIO_GPIO0_IO25		0x20>,		/* SODIMM 103 */
			   <IMX8QXP_SAI0_TXFS_LSIO_GPIO0_IO28		0x20>,		/* SODIMM 101 */
			   <IMX8QXP_SAI0_RXD_LSIO_GPIO0_IO27		0x20>,		/* SODIMM  97 */
			   <IMX8QXP_ENET0_RGMII_RXC_LSIO_GPIO5_IO03	0x06000020>,	/* SODIMM  85 */
			   <IMX8QXP_SAI0_TXC_LSIO_GPIO0_IO26		0x20>,		/* SODIMM  79 */
			   <IMX8QXP_QSPI0A_DATA1_LSIO_GPIO3_IO10	0x06700041>;	/* SODIMM  45 */
	};

	pinctrl_uart1_forceoff: uart1forceoffgrp {
		fsl,pins = <IMX8QXP_QSPI0A_SS0_B_LSIO_GPIO3_IO14	0x20>;	/* SODIMM 22 */
	};

	pinctrl_uart23_forceoff: uart23forceoffgrp {
		fsl,pins = <IMX8QXP_MIPI_DSI1_GPIO0_01_LSIO_GPIO2_IO00	0x20>; /* SODIMM 23 */
	};
};

/* Colibri SPI */
&lpspi2 {
	status = "okay";
};

/* Colibri UART_B */
&lpuart0 {
	status = "okay";
};

/* Colibri UART_C */
&lpuart2 {
	status = "okay";
};

/* Colibri UART_A */
&lpuart3 {
	status= "okay";
};

&lsio_gpio3 {
	/*
	 * This turns the LVDS transceiver on. If one wants to turn the
	 * transceiver off, that property has to be deleted and the gpio handled
	 * in userspace.
	 */
	lvds-tx-on-hog {
		gpio-hog;
		gpios = <18 0>;
		output-high;
	};
};

/* Colibri PWM_B */
&lsio_pwm0 {
	status = "okay";
};

/* Colibri PWM_C */
&lsio_pwm1 {
	status = "okay";
};

/* Colibri PWM_D */
&lsio_pwm2 {
	status = "okay";
};

/* Colibri SD/MMC Card */
&usdhc2 {
	status = "okay";
};
